Trump released from hospital after assassination attempt at rally

WASHINGTON (WAM)

Former President Donald Trump was released from the hospital late Saturday after he said he was shot with a bullet that pierced the upper part of his right ear during a rally in Butler, Pennsylvania, according to media reports.

Donald Trump has returned to his home in New Jersey after he was injured in an attempted assassination at a rally on Saturday.

Trump, who emerged with a bloodied face, says he was shot in the ear, describing a "whizzing sound" and feeling a “bullet ripping through skin". A Trump spokesperson said the former president is "fine".

The Secret Service said Trump is "safe" and that it was actively investigating the incident and the male gunman was shot and killed.
